## Releases — Calendar Sync Conflict Note

The Fernwick scheduler release overlaps with the quarterly Tidemark calendar sync window. When both jobs run, sync conflicts can delay artifact publication by up to an hour. If a release lands inside the sync window, hold publication until the conflict resolver finishes, then re-run the packaging stage. Releases published after a conflict must be re-verified against the manifest. Verification uses the signing key shown below.

signing key of fafog-yahop = bky13_bboaNr7jtdAGv

Handover note — Quillstream CLI (logtail). The `qtail` tool streams logs from the Fennwick cluster; default buffer is 500 lines, and `--follow` reconnects automatically on broker restarts. Known quirk: timestamps shift to UTC after a rotation, so warn customers before they compare against dashboards. Config lives in the ops vault. For questions during the transition, contact the engineer named below.

account owner for bajog-yadug: Oliax Ralius

Subject: DR drill Thursday — tailstream access. Team: Thursday's disaster-recovery drill simulates loss of the primary log cluster. New folks, install tailstream, our internal CLI for tailing logs, beforehand. During the drill you'll tail the failover region with `tailstream --region backup`. If your session can't authenticate against the failover broker (expected for fresh accounts), use the drill recovery flow in the tool. It will prompt once, and the passphrase to enter is below.

recovery phrase for fajeg-kawep: druix-gorius-briax-ulaeth-fraox-lammir-pelox-jormir-pelwyn-julir

### Step 3: Point workers at the new queue

Almost there! The old Bramblefox thumbnail queue is frozen, so swing your workers over to the new one on the Ostermill cluster. Don't copy the legacy config — half those knobs no longer exist and the worker will refuse to boot. Drain your local queue first, then restart. Use exactly the values shown below.

config for yahof-tajop:
zorath:
  pin: 7493
  metrics_host: metrics.zorath.tolvaqsys.internal
  tenant: praiel
  seal: seal_fd9cd4f1